Liverpool cannot play Real Madrid at Anfield due to new UEFA rule

Liverpool cannot play Real Madrid at Anfield due to new UEFA rule

UEFA's new rule for this season stops teams playing the same home league phase fixture three seasons running. Liverpool have hosted Real Madrid at Anfield in the Champions League for the last two seasons, winning both games. The same rule also means Inter Milan will not host Arsenal in the draw on Thursday.
